Community Health Connections Dental Assistant Supervisor in Leominster, Massachusetts

Description

Essential Duties and Major Responsibilities:

  • Prepare patient for dental treatment.

  • Take blood pressure and pulse as required.

  • Maintain dental instruments, materials and medications in the quantities to be used for general and specialized scheduled treatment.

  • Keep oral operating areas clear during dental procedures.

  • Prepare restorative materials and dental cements.

  • Sterilize instruments using autoclaves or chemical disinfectants.

  • Keep an inventory of materials issued and order supplies.

  • Perform routine maintenance described as follows: lubricate equipment, sharpen dental hand instruments, replace expendable parts, and clean operatories

  • Take, develop and mount x-rays.

  • Monitor radiation levels for occupation and safety hazards

  • Prepare work to be sent to dental laboratories.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• High school diploma plus training that leads to a basic knowledge of dental terminology and dental service procedures.

  • Seven years experience as a Dental Assistant required

  • DANB Certified

  • CPR Certified

  • Proficient reading, writing, and speaking in English.

  • Demonstrated interpersonal relationship skills

  • Demonstrated ability to work in a fast paced, physically demanding office environment

  • Proficient in basic computer skills
